What is the PSE Optical Fiber Project?
Alright, let's get down to the basics. The PSE Optical Fiber Project generally refers to initiatives related to the implementation, maintenance, or study of optical fiber communication systems. Think of it as the backbone of modern internet and communication networks. Essentially, this project involves using optical fibers – thin strands of glass or plastic – to transmit data in the form of light. This is a massive step up from traditional copper wires. Why? Because optical fibers offer a multitude of advantages, including faster speeds, greater bandwidth, and increased resistance to interference. These projects might encompass the deployment of fiber-optic cables in a specific region, the development of new fiber-optic technologies, or even research into the properties of light and its application in data transfer. It's a broad term, so the specific focus depends on the context. But in a nutshell, it's all about harnessing the power of light to transmit information.

Key Components of a Typical Project
When we're talking about a PSE Optical Fiber Project, there are usually several key components involved. First, you've got the optical fiber cables themselves. These are the physical pathways for the light signals. Then, you have the transmitters and receivers, which convert electrical signals into light signals and vice-versa. There are also optical amplifiers to boost the signal strength over long distances and connectors and splices to join the fiber cables together. A good project also includes all the necessary testing and maintenance equipment. In many PSE Optical Fiber Projects, there will be a detailed plan for the installation of the fiber-optic cables. It involves digging trenches, or hanging them on poles, depending on the location and specific project plans. The project also typically has plans for regular maintenance and troubleshooting to ensure everything runs smoothly. The goal is to provide reliable and efficient communication channels. The project could also involve the development and implementation of new technologies, research on improving existing fiber-optic systems, and designing and implementing new networks.
